a * <br /> f <br /> to the fine or imprisonment above provided, if the ordinance is violated by the <br /> holder of any such license , or any of his employees, the Court shall make an <br /> order closing such place of business permanently, and cancelling and revoking said <br /> license, and thereupon the Clerk of the Court shall furnish the Commissioner of <br /> Safety with a copy of such order, and the Commissioner of Safety shall proceed to <br /> close said place of business permanently, and thereafter no license shall be <br /> granted for such location for a period of 2 years. <br /> Section 28: All Ordinances or parts of ordinances in conflict herewith are <br /> hereby repealed. <br /> Section 29: If any section, paragraph, phrase, clause or sentence of this <br /> ordinance is for any reason held unconstitutional or void, such decision shall <br /> not affect the validity of the remaining portion of this ordinance . <br /> Section 30: The license provided for herein shall be for the purpose of <br /> regulation and raising revenue or for the combined purpose of regulation and <br /> raising revenue. In those cases in which the purpose is for regulation, the <br /> provisions of this Ordinance shall be deemed an exercise of the Police Power of <br /> the State of Washington and of the City of Everett for the protection and preser- <br /> vation of public morality, health, peace and good order within the limits of said <br /> city, and its provisions shall be liberally construed for the accomplishment of <br /> this purpose . <br /> Section 31: An emergency is hereby declared to exist and it is necessary for <br /> the protection and preservation of the public morals, health, peace and good order <br /> of the city of Everett that this ordinance shall take effect immediately and this <br /> ordinance shall be in full force and effect immediately upon its passage and publi- <br /> cation. <br /> Mayor <br /> Attest: <br /> City Clerk <br /> Passed: March 29th, 1933 <br /> Published: April 3rd, 1933• <br /> -11- <br />
